Be wary of this coronavirus scam happening in Blackpool

Cold callers have been reported in Blackpool on the hunt for signs of the deadly coronavirus.

Trading Standards bosses have received a report of scammers claiming to be checking for the disease, which has claimed the lives of more than 2,800 people worldwide, in order to gain access to people's houses.

Blackpool Council warned: "Do not let them in.

"If anyone has any elderly or vulnerable relatives, friends or neighbours – please do make them aware."

If you are visited by a cold caller, or if you have an information about those responsible, call Trading Standards on (01253) 478375.

Alternatively, contact the police on 101, or 999 if you feel threatened.
